Brake Pedal Travel Sensor
The brake control module has detected an implausible signal from the brake pedal travel sensor. Pedal travel is used by brake assist, regenerative braking and adaptive cruise control to estimate driver intent.
Affected components
- Brake pedal travel sensor
- Brake control module
- Brake pedal assembly
Common causes
- High likelihood: Pedal travel sensor failed
- Medium likelihood: Sensor not calibrated
- Low likelihood: Wiring or connector fault
Possible symptoms
- ABS warning light on
- ESC/stability control deactivated
- Possible reduced brake assist
- Speedometer may behave erratically
